Plank Workout for a Strong Core

A powerful core is the foundation of all fitness endeavors. It boosts your stability, posture, and overall athletic performance. And one of the best exercises for building a exceptional core is the plank. This isometric exercise targets all the key muscles in your core, including your rectus abdominis, obliques, and transverse abdominis.

To enhance your plank workout, it's important to focus on proper form. Start by adopting a push-up position with your forearms on the ground and your body in a straight line from head to heels. Engage your core muscles and hold this position for as far as you can while maintaining good form. Aim for at least 30 seconds, and gradually lengthen the duration as you improve.

  • Remember to breathe consistently throughout the plank.
  • Avoid letting your hips sag or your back arch.
  • Spice up your planks by trying variations like side planks, forearm to full plank, reverse planks.

Incorporating planks into your workout can help you achieve a defined core and boost your overall strength and stability. So get moving with this versatile exercise today!

Become an Expert at the Plank: A Step-by-Step Guide and Timer

The plank is a fantastic exercise that works your core muscles. It's also incredibly versatile, and can be modified for various fitness levels. To properly master the plank, follow these steps:

  • Begin by lying face down on the floor.
  • Elbows should be shoulder-width apart and directly below your chest.
  • Tighten your core muscles by pulling your belly button in towards your spine.
  • Straighten your legs up behind you, so your body forms a straight line from head to heels. Keep your butt engaged and lifted.
  • Hold this position for as long as you can while keeping your form ideal.

A good timer is essential for tracking your progress. Aim to increase your plank hold time gradually over time.
